Buying Guide for Predator 212Cc Torque Converter

Understanding the Basics

When I first started looking into torque converters for my Predator 212Cc engine, I quickly realized how crucial they are for enhancing performance. A torque converter allows for a smoother transfer of power from the engine to the wheels. It significantly improves acceleration and allows for better handling, especially in off-road conditions.

Compatibility Considerations

One of the first things I had to consider was compatibility. Not all torque converters work seamlessly with the Predator 212Cc engine. I made sure to check the specifications of my engine and the torque converter to ensure they matched. It’s essential to verify that the mounting pattern aligns and that the converter is designed for the power range of the Predator 212Cc.

Material and Build Quality

While browsing options, I paid close attention to the materials used in the torque converter’s construction. I learned that a durable build can significantly affect performance and longevity. Many converters are made from aluminum or steel, and I found that opting for a robust material can withstand the rigors of daily use, particularly in off-road scenarios.
